At the 2003 Oscars, there were a few shocking moments that left a mark on viewers’ minds. All of those moments had something to do with the movie The Pianist. Among all of them, one became controversial because Roman Polanski, who won the Best Director’s award for the film, didn’t attend the ceremony as he had been in a self-imposed exile from America after getting entangled in a drug and r*pe case in 1978. But another moment that pulled out gasp from the audience was what Adrien Brody did onstage after winning the Best Actor for the movie.

When Brody was announced as the Best Actor winner at the Oscars, the star was swept up in the moment with too many emotions. Brody grabbed Halle Berry, who was presenting the award onstage, and kissed her in front of the audience. Scroll ahead to learn about the moment and how Berry reacted later. As per reports, the actor recently subtly addressed the moment.

For those who don’t know, Halle Berry won the Best Actress at the 2002 Oscars. She was offered to deliver the award for the Best Actor category. When she called out Adrien Brody’s name, the youngest actor to win such accolade went upto the stage and planted a kiss on her lips, leaving everyone in utter shock at what had just happened. Following the kiss, Brody continued his acceptance speech and began with, “I bet they didn’t tell you that was in the gift bag,” and looked at Berry who was wiping her lips and was caught off guard totally.
